xzf198347 发表于 2010-2-20 10:05

excel 存数据问题

我想把一张m行n列excel数据存入另一个excel表中,格式为:第一张表中的第一列存入第二张表中的B5-B65;第一张表中的第二列存入第二张表中的D5-D65;第一张表中的第三列存入第二张表中的F5-F65;以此类推。我的程序如下。 结果没能成功,主要是B='B5'这个字符matlab会读分开成'B'、'5'两个字符,而不是'B5'。不知有啥办法把它们合成一个字符?

wanyeqing2003 发表于 2010-2-20 14:22

采用拷贝的方法,行吗?

ChaChing 发表于 2010-2-20 23:49

回复 楼主 xzf198347 的帖子

x = xlsread('aaaa.xls',-1); =size(x); str={'B5','D5','F5','H5'};
for k=1:n
    range=char(str(k));xlswrite('aaaa1.xls',x(:,k),'sheet1',range);
end

xzf198347 发表于 2010-2-21 09:04

回复 板凳 ChaChing 的帖子

谢谢 ChaChing,对了。
页: [1]
查看完整版本: excel 存数据问题